// This class uses both mailcap and mime.types to gather information about file
|
|
// types.
|
|
//
|
|
// The information about mailcap file was extracted from metamail(1) sources
|
|
// and documentation and subsequently revised when I found the RFC 1524
|
|
// describing it.
|
|
//
|
|
// Format of mailcap file: spaces are ignored, each line is either a comment
|
|
// (starts with '#') or a line of the form <field1>;<field2>;...;<fieldN>.
|
|
// A backslash can be used to quote semicolons and newlines (and, in fact,
|
|
// anything else including itself).
|
|
//
|
|
// The first field is always the MIME type in the form of type/subtype (see RFC
|
|
// 822) where subtype may be '*' meaning "any". Following metamail, we accept
|
|
// "type" which means the same as "type/*", although I'm not sure whether this
|
|
// is standard.
|
|
//
|
|
// The second field is always the command to run. It is subject to
|
|
// parameter/filename expansion described below.
|
|
//
|
|
// All the following fields are optional and may not be present at all. If
|
|
// they're present they may appear in any order, although each of them should
|
|
// appear only once. The optional fields are the following:
|
|
// * notes=xxx is an uninterpreted string which is silently ignored
|
|
// * test=xxx is the command to be used to determine whether this mailcap line
|
|
// applies to our data or not. The RHS of this field goes through the
|
|
// parameter/filename expansion (as the 2nd field) and the resulting string
|
|
// is executed. The line applies only if the command succeeds, i.e. returns 0
|
|
// exit code.
|
|
// * print=xxx is the command to be used to print (and not view) the data of
|
|
// this type (parameter/filename expansion is done here too)
|
|
// * edit=xxx is the command to open/edit the data of this type
|
|
// * needsterminal means that a new interactive console must be created for
|
|
// the viewer
|
|
// * copiousoutput means that the viewer doesn't interact with the user but
|
|
// produces (possibly) a lof of lines of output on stdout (i.e. "cat" is a
|
|
// good example), thus it might be a good idea to use some kind of paging
|
|
// mechanism.
|
|
// * textualnewlines means not to perform CR/LF translation (not honored)
|
|
// * compose and composetyped fields are used to determine the program to be
|
|
// called to create a new message pert in the specified format (unused).
|
|
//
|
|
// Parameter/filename expansion:
|
|
// * %s is replaced with the (full) file name
|
|
// * %t is replaced with MIME type/subtype of the entry
|
|
// * for multipart type only %n is replaced with the nnumber of parts and %F is
|
|
// replaced by an array of (content-type, temporary file name) pairs for all
|
|
// message parts (TODO)
|
|
// * %{parameter} is replaced with the value of parameter taken from
|
|
// Content-type header line of the message.
|
|
//
|
|
//
|
|
// There are 2 possible formats for mime.types file, one entry per line (used
|
|
// for global mime.types and called Mosaic format) and "expanded" format where
|
|
// an entry takes multiple lines (used for users mime.types and called
|
|
// Netscape format).
|
|
//
|
|
// For both formats spaces are ignored and lines starting with a '#' are
|
|
// comments. Each record has one of two following forms:
|
|
// a) for "brief" format:
|
|
// <mime type> <space separated list of extensions>
|
|
// b) for "expanded" format:
|
|
// type=<mime type> BACKSLASH
|
|
// desc="<description>" BACKSLASH
|
|
// exts="<comma separated list of extensions>"
|
|
//
|
|
// (where BACKSLASH is a literal '\\' which we can't put here because cpp
|
|
// misinterprets it)
|
|
//
|
|
// We try to autodetect the format of mime.types: if a non-comment line starts
|
|
// with "type=" we assume the second format, otherwise the first one.
|
|
|
|
// there may be more than one entry for one and the same mime type, to
|
|
// choose the right one we have to run the command specified in the test
|
|
// field on our data.
|

// GNOME stores the info we're interested in in several locations:
|
|
// 1. xxx.keys files under /usr/share/mime-info
|
|
// 2. xxx.keys files under ~/.gnome/mime-info
|
|
//
|
|
// The format of xxx.keys file is the following:
|
|
//
|
|
// mimetype/subtype:
|
|
// field=value
|
|
//
|
|
// with blank lines separating the entries and indented lines starting with
|
|
// TABs. We're interested in the field icon-filename whose value is the path
|
|
// containing the icon.
|
|
//
|
|
// Update (Chris Elliott): apparently there may be an optional "[lang]" prefix
|
|
// just before the field name.
|

// KDE stores the icon info in its .kdelnk files. The file for mimetype/subtype
|
|
// may be found in either of the following locations
|
|
//
|
|
// 1. $KDEDIR/share/mimelnk/mimetype/subtype.kdelnk
|
|
// 2. ~/.kde/share/mimelnk/mimetype/subtype.kdelnk
|
|
//
|
|
// The format of a .kdelnk file is almost the same as the one used by
|
|
// wxFileConfig, i.e. there are groups, comments and entries. The icon is the
|
|
// value for the entry "Type"
|
